		/* TESTS
		A	int     Anime id
		G	int     Group id
		F	int     File version (ie 1, 2, 3 etc) Can use ! , > , >= , < , <=
		E	text	Episode number
		H   text    Episode Type (E=episode, S=special, T=trailer, C=credit, P=parody, O=other)
		X	text	Total number of episodes
		R	text	Rip source [Blu-ray, unknown, camcorder, TV, DTV, VHS, VCD, SVCD, LD, DVD, HKDVD, www]
		T	text	Type [unknown, TV, OVA, Movie, Other, web]
		Y	int    	Year
		D	text	Dub language (one of the audio tracks) [japanese, english, ...]
		S	text	Sub language (one of the subtitle tracks) [japanese, english, ...]
		C   text	Video Codec (one of the video tracks) [H264/AVC, DivX5/6, unknown, VP Other, WMV9 (also WMV3), XviD, ...]
		J   text	Audio Codec (one of the audio tracks) [AC3, FLAC, MP3 CBR, MP3 VBR, Other, unknown, Vorbis (Ogg Vorbis)  ...]
		I	text	Tag has a value. Do not use %, i.e. I(eng) [eng, kan, rom, ...]
		Z	int 	Video Bith Depth [8,10]
		W	int 	Video Resolution Width [720, 1280, 1920, ...]
		U	int 	Video Resolution Height [576, 720, 1080, ...]
		M	null 	empty - test whether the file is manually linked
		 */

		/// <summary>
		/// Test if the file belongs to the specified anime
		/// </summary>
		/// <param name="test"></param>
		/// <param name="vid"></param>
		/// <returns></returns>
		private static bool EvaluateTestA(string test, VideoLocal vid, AniDB_File aniFile, List<AniDB_Episode> episodes)
		{
			try
			{
				bool notCondition = false;
				if (test.Substring(0, 1).Equals("!"))
				{
					notCondition = true;
					test = test.Substring(1, test.Length - 1);
				}

				int animeID = 0;
				int.TryParse(test, out animeID);

				if (notCondition)
					return animeID != episodes[0].AnimeID;
				else
					return animeID == episodes[0].AnimeID;
				
			}
			catch (Exception ex)
			{
				logger.ErrorException(ex.ToString(), ex);
				return false;
			}
		}

        private static bool EvaluateTest(string line, VideoLocal vid, AniDB_File aniFile, List<AniDB_Episode> episodes, AniDB_Anime anime, VideoInfo vi)
        {
            line = line.Trim();
            // determine if this line has a test
            foreach (char c in validTests)
            {
                string prefix = string.Format("IF {0}(", c);
                if (line.ToUpper().StartsWith(prefix))
                {
                    // find the first test
                    int posStart = line.IndexOf('(');
                    int posEnd = line.IndexOf(')');
                    int posStartOrig = posStart;

                    if (posEnd < posStart) return false;

                    string condition = line.Substring(posStart + 1, posEnd - posStart - 1);
                    bool passed = EvaluateTest(c, condition, vid, aniFile, episodes, anime, vi);

                    // check for OR's and AND's
                    bool foundAND= false;
                    while (posStart > 0)
                    {
                        posStart = line.IndexOf(';', posStart);
                        if (posStart > 0)
                        {
                            foundAND = true;
                            string thisLineRemainder = line.Substring(posStart + 1, line.Length - posStart - 1).Trim(); // remove any spacing
                            //char thisTest = line.Substring(posStart + 1, 1).ToCharArray()[0];
                            char thisTest = thisLineRemainder.Substring(0, 1).ToCharArray()[0];

                            int posStartNew = thisLineRemainder.IndexOf('(');
                            int posEndNew = thisLineRemainder.IndexOf(')');
                            condition = thisLineRemainder.Substring(posStartNew + 1, posEndNew - posStartNew - 1);

                            bool thisPassed = EvaluateTest(thisTest, condition, vid, aniFile, episodes, anime, vi);

                            if (!passed || !thisPassed) return false;

                            posStart = posStart + 1;
                        }
                    }

                    // if the first test passed, and we only have OR's left then it is an automatic success
                    if (passed) return true;

                    if (!foundAND)
                    {
                        posStart = posStartOrig;
                        while (posStart > 0)
                        {
                            posStart = line.IndexOf(',', posStart);
                            if (posStart > 0)
                            {
                                string thisLineRemainder = line.Substring(posStart + 1, line.Length - posStart - 1).Trim(); // remove any spacing
                                //char thisTest = line.Substring(posStart + 1, 1).ToCharArray()[0];
                                char thisTest = thisLineRemainder.Substring(0, 1).ToCharArray()[0];

                                int posStartNew = thisLineRemainder.IndexOf('(');
                                int posEndNew = thisLineRemainder.IndexOf(')');
                                condition = thisLineRemainder.Substring(posStartNew + 1, posEndNew - posStartNew - 1);

                                bool thisPassed = EvaluateTest(thisTest, condition, vid, aniFile, episodes, anime, vi);

                                if (thisPassed) return true;

                                posStart = posStart + 1;
                            }
                        }
                    }

                }
            }

            return false;
        }

        /// <summary>
        /// Test if the file is manually linked
        /// No test parameter is required
        /// </summary>
        /// <param name="test"></param>
        /// <param name="vid"></param>
        /// <returns></returns>
        private static bool EvaluateTestM(string test, AniDB_File aniFile, List<AniDB_Episode> episodes)
        {
            try
            {
                bool notCondition = false;
                if (!string.IsNullOrEmpty(test) && test.Substring(0, 1).Equals("!"))
                    notCondition = true;

                // for a file to be manually linked it must NOT have an anifile, but does need episodes attached
                bool manuallyLinked = false;
                if (aniFile == null)
                {
                    manuallyLinked = true;
                    if (episodes == null || episodes.Count == 0)
                        manuallyLinked = false;
                }

                if (notCondition)
                    return !manuallyLinked;
                else
                    return manuallyLinked;

            }
            catch (Exception ex)
            {
                logger.ErrorException(ex.ToString(), ex);
                return false;
            }
        }
